The evolution of psychoanalytic psychotherapy has been marked by a disconnect between theory and technique. This book re-establishes a bridge between them. In presenting an explanation of modern psychodynamic theory, and many clinical illustrations, Brodie shows how every aspect of psychodynamic therapy is determined by psychodynamic theory.
